package javax.swing.plaf.basic;
|
|
|
|
import java.awt.BasicStroke;
|
|
import java.awt.Color;
|
|
import java.awt.Dimension;
|
|
import java.awt.Font;
|
|
import java.awt.FontMetrics;
|
|
import java.awt.Graphics;
|
|
import java.awt.Graphics2D;
|
|
import java.awt.Rectangle;
|
|
import java.awt.Stroke;
|
|
|
|
import javax.swing.AbstractButton;
|
|
import javax.swing.ButtonModel;
|
|
import javax.swing.Icon;
|
|
import javax.swing.JComponent;
|
|
import javax.swing.SwingUtilities;
|
|
import javax.swing.UIDefaults;
|
|
import javax.swing.UIManager;
|
|
import javax.swing.plaf.ButtonUI;
|
|
import javax.swing.plaf.ComponentUI;
|
|
|
|
public class BasicButtonUI extends ButtonUI
|
|
{
|
|
/** A constant used to pad out elements in the button's layout and
|
|
preferred size calculations. */
|
|
int defaultTextIconGap = 3;
|
|
|
|
/** A constant added to the defaultTextIconGap to adjust the text
|
|
within this particular button. */
|
|
int defaultTextShiftOffset = 0;
|
|
|
|
/**
|
|
* Factory method to create an instance of BasicButtonUI for a given
|
|
* {@link JComponent}, which should be an {@link AbstractButton}.
|
|
*
|
|
* @param c The component to create a UI got
|
|
*
|
|
* @return A new UI capable of drawing the component
|
|
*/
|
|
public static ComponentUI createUI(final JComponent c)
|
|
{
|
|
return new BasicButtonUI();
|
|
}
|
|
|
|
public int getDefaultTextIconGap(AbstractButton b)
|
|
{
|
|
return defaultTextIconGap;
|
|
}
|
|
|
|
protected void installDefaults(AbstractButton b)
|
|
{
|
|
UIDefaults defaults = UIManager.getLookAndFeelDefaults();
|
|
b.setForeground(defaults.getColor("Button.foreground"));
|
|
b.setBackground(defaults.getColor("Button.background"));
|
|
b.setMargin(defaults.getInsets("Button.margin"));
|
|
b.setBorder(defaults.getBorder("Button.border"));
|
|
}
|
|
|
|
protected void uninstallDefaults(AbstractButton b)
|
|
{
|
|
b.setForeground(null);
|
|
b.setBackground(null);
|
|
b.setBorder(null);
|
|
b.setMargin(null);
|
|
}
|
|
|
|
protected BasicButtonListener listener;
|
|
|
|
protected BasicButtonListener createButtonListener(AbstractButton b)
|
|
{
|
|
return new BasicButtonListener();
|
|
}
|
|
|
|
public void installListeners(AbstractButton b)
|
|
{
|
|
listener = createButtonListener(b);
|
|
b.addChangeListener(listener);
|
|
b.addPropertyChangeListener(listener);
|
|
b.addFocusListener(listener);
|
|
b.addMouseListener(listener);
|
|
b.addMouseMotionListener(listener);
|
|
}
|
|
|
|
public void uninstallListeners(AbstractButton b)
|
|
{
|
|
b.removeChangeListener(listener);
|
|
b.removePropertyChangeListener(listener);
|
|
b.removeFocusListener(listener);
|
|
b.removeMouseListener(listener);
|
|
b.removeMouseMotionListener(listener);
|
|
}
|
|
|
|
protected void installKeyboardActions(AbstractButton b)
|
|
{
|
|
}
|
|
|
|
protected void uninstallKeyboardActions(AbstractButton b)
|
|
{
|
|
}
|
|
|
|
/**
|
|
* Install the BasicButtonUI as the UI for a particular component.
|
|
* This means registering all the UI's listeners with the component,
|
|
* and setting any properties of the button which are particular to
|
|
* this look and feel.
|
|
*
|
|
* @param c The component to install the UI into
|
|
*/
|
|
public void installUI(final JComponent c)
|
|
{
|
|
super.installUI(c);
|
|
if (c instanceof AbstractButton)
|
|
{
|
|
AbstractButton b = (AbstractButton) c;
|
|
installDefaults(b);
|
|
installListeners(b);
|
|
installKeyboardActions(b);
|
|
}
|
|
}
|
|
|
|
/**
|
|
* Calculate the preferred size of this component, by delegating to
|
|
* {@link BasicGraphicsUtils.getPreferredButtonSize}.
|
|
*
|
|
* @param c The component to measure
|
|
*
|
|
* @return The preferred dimensions of the component
|
|
*/
|
|
public Dimension getPreferredSize(JComponent c)
|
|
{
|
|
AbstractButton b = (AbstractButton)c;
|
|
Dimension d =
|
|
BasicGraphicsUtils.getPreferredButtonSize
|
|
(b, defaultTextIconGap + defaultTextShiftOffset);
|
|
return d;
|
|
}
|
|
|
|
static private Icon currentIcon(AbstractButton b)
|
|
{
|
|
Icon i = b.getIcon();
|
|
ButtonModel model = b.getModel();
|
|
|
|
if (model.isPressed() && b.getPressedIcon() != null)
|
|
i = b.getPressedIcon();
|
|
|
|
else if (model.isRollover())
|
|
{
|
|
if (b.isSelected() && b.getRolloverSelectedIcon() != null)
|
|
i = b.getRolloverSelectedIcon();
|
|
else if (b.getRolloverIcon() != null)
|
|
i = b.getRolloverIcon();
|
|
}
|
|
|
|
else if (b.isSelected())
|
|
{
|
|
if (b.isEnabled() && b.getSelectedIcon() != null)
|
|
i = b.getSelectedIcon();
|
|
else if (b.getDisabledSelectedIcon() != null)
|
|
i = b.getDisabledSelectedIcon();
|
|
}
|
|
|
|
else if (! b.isEnabled() && b.getDisabledIcon() != null)
|
|
i = b.getDisabledIcon();
|
|
|
|
return i;
|
|
}
|
|
|
|
/**
|
|
* Paint the component, which is an {@link AbstractButton}, according to
|
|
* its current state.
|
|
*
|
|
* @param g The graphics context to paint with
|
|
* @param c The component to paint the state of
|
|
*/
|
|
public void paint(Graphics g, JComponent c)
|
|
{
|
|
AbstractButton b = (AbstractButton) c;
|
|
|
|
Rectangle tr = new Rectangle();
|
|
Rectangle ir = new Rectangle();
|
|
Rectangle vr = new Rectangle();
|
|
Rectangle br = new Rectangle();
|
|
|
|
Font f = c.getFont();
|
|
|
|
g.setFont(f);
|
|
|
|
SwingUtilities.calculateInnerArea(b, br);
|
|
SwingUtilities.calculateInsetArea(br, b.getMargin(), vr);
|
|
String text = SwingUtilities.layoutCompoundLabel(c, g.getFontMetrics(f),
|
|
b.getText(),
|
|
currentIcon(b),
|
|
b.getVerticalAlignment(),
|
|
b.getHorizontalAlignment(),
|
|
b.getVerticalTextPosition(),
|
|
b.getHorizontalTextPosition(),
|
|
vr, ir, tr,
|
|
defaultTextIconGap
|
|
+ defaultTextShiftOffset);
|
|
|
|
if ((b.getModel().isArmed() && b.getModel().isPressed())
|
|
|| b.isSelected())
|
|
paintButtonPressed(g, br, c);
|
|
else
|
|
paintButtonNormal(g, br, c);
|
|
|
|
paintIcon(g, c, ir);
|
|
if (text != null)
|
|
paintText(g, c, tr, b.getText());
|
|
paintFocus(g, c, vr, tr, ir);
|
|
}
|
|
|
|
/**
|
|
* Paint any focus decoration this {@link JComponent} might have. The
|
|
* component, which in this case will be an {@link AbstractButton},
|
|
* should only have focus decoration painted if it has the focus, and its
|
|
* "focusPainted" property is <code>true</code>.
|
|
*
|
|
* @param g Graphics context to paint with
|
|
* @param c Component to paint the focus of
|
|
* @param vr Visible rectangle, the area in which to paint
|
|
* @param tr Text rectangle, contained in visible rectangle
|
|
* @param ir Icon rectangle, contained in visible rectangle
|
|
*
|
|
* @see AbstractButton.isFocusPainted()
|
|
* @see JComponent.hasFocus()
|
|
*/
|
|
protected void paintFocus(Graphics g, JComponent c, Rectangle vr,
|
|
Rectangle tr, Rectangle ir)
|
|
{
|
|
AbstractButton b = (AbstractButton) c;
|
|
if (b.hasFocus() && b.isFocusPainted())
|
|
{
|
|
Graphics2D g2 = (Graphics2D) g;
|
|
Stroke saved_stroke = g2.getStroke();
|
|
Color saved_color = g2.getColor();
|
|
float dashes[] = new float[] {1.0f, 1.0f};
|
|
BasicStroke s = new BasicStroke(1.0f,
|
|
BasicStroke.CAP_SQUARE,
|
|
BasicStroke.JOIN_MITER,
|
|
10, dashes, 0.0f);
|
|
g2.setStroke(s);
|
|
g2.setColor(Color.BLACK);
|
|
g2.drawRect(vr.x + 2,
|
|
vr.y + 2,
|
|
vr.width - 4,
|
|
vr.height - 4);
|
|
g2.setStroke(saved_stroke);
|
|
g2.setColor(saved_color);
|
|
}
|
|
}
|
|
|
|
/**
|
|
* Paint the icon for this component. Depending on the state of the
|
|
* component and the availability of the button's various icon
|
|
* properties, this might mean painting one of several different icons.
|
|
*
|
|
* @param g Graphics context to paint with
|
|
* @param c Component to paint the icon of
|
|
* @param iconRect Rectangle in which the icon should be painted
|
|
*/
|
|
protected void paintIcon(Graphics g, JComponent c, Rectangle iconRect)
|
|
{
|
|
AbstractButton b = (AbstractButton) c;
|
|
Icon i = currentIcon(b);
|
|
|
|
if (i != null)
|
|
{
|
|
int x = iconRect.x;
|
|
int y = iconRect.y;
|
|
i.paintIcon(c, g, x, y);
|
|
}
|
|
}
|
|
|
|
/**
|
|
* Paints the background area of an {@link AbstractButton} in the pressed
|
|
* state. This means filling the supplied area with the {@link
|
|
* pressedBackgroundColor}.
|
|
*
|
|
* @param g The graphics context to paint with
|
|
* @param area The area in which to paint
|
|
* @param b The component to paint the state of
|
|
*/
|
|
protected void paintButtonPressed(Graphics g, Rectangle area, JComponent b)
|
|
{
|
|
if (((AbstractButton)b).isContentAreaFilled())
|
|
{
|
|
g.setColor(b.getBackground().darker());
|
|
g.fillRect(area.x, area.y, area.width, area.height);
|
|
}
|
|
}
|
|
|
|
/**
|
|
* Paints the background area of an {@link AbstractButton} in the normal,
|
|
* non-pressed state. This means filling the supplied area with the
|
|
* {@link normalBackgroundColor}.
|
|
*
|
|
* @param g The graphics context to paint with
|
|
* @param area The area in which to paint
|
|
* @param b The component to paint the state of
|
|
*/
|
|
protected void paintButtonNormal(Graphics g, Rectangle area, JComponent b)
|
|
{
|
|
if (((AbstractButton)b).isContentAreaFilled())
|
|
{
|
|
g.setColor(b.getBackground());
|
|
g.fillRect(area.x, area.y, area.width, area.height);
|
|
}
|
|
}
|
|
|
|
/**
|
|
* Paints the "text" property of an {@link AbstractButton}, using the
|
|
* {@link textColor} color.
|
|
*
|
|
* @param g The graphics context to paint with
|
|
* @param c The component to paint the state of
|
|
* @param textRect The area in which to paint the text
|
|
* @param text The text to paint
|
|
*/
|
|
protected void paintText(Graphics g, JComponent c, Rectangle textRect,
|
|
String text)
|
|
{
|
|
Font f = c.getFont();
|
|
g.setFont(f);
|
|
FontMetrics fm = g.getFontMetrics(f);
|
|
g.setColor(c.getForeground());
|
|
BasicGraphicsUtils.drawString(g, text, 0,
|
|
textRect.x,
|
|
textRect.y + fm.getAscent());
|
|
}
|
|
}
